
The Digital Modernization Sector at Leidos has an opening for a Site Asset Staff to support the National Security Sector, in providing mission critical Department of Defense (DoD) communications infrastructure upgrades and helping shape policies and improve property management processes across the program.
The job duties of the Site Asset Staff are as follows:
• Responsible for tracking the removal and addition of equipment to the customer network and to report the updates to the procurement team for updates to the maintenance equipment list.
• Develop and maintain the logistic team’s processes and procedures.
• Assist in the development, as well as monitor and track the logistic teams training plans.
• Monitor and report on fulfillment of requirements for various customer reporting systems (Confluence, SharePoint, HelpNow).
• Assist the logistics leads in the management of worldwide logistics operations.
• Provide support for all customer supply chain management review (SCMR) audits.
• Assists and provides input into process improvement initiatives.
• As a custodial property officer (CPO), approve equipment transfers for hub and tail sites.
• Assist in the development of site inventory plans, as well as monitor and report on the status of the inventory.
• Track and monitor the disposal of equipment across the program
• Track, update records, and report on all return material authorization (RMA) deliveries and turn-ins
• Collaborate with site personnel on a regular basis to ensure all consumable property stock levels are being properly maintained.
• Tracks, traces, and updates the status of shipments as needed.
• Travel of up to 30% of the year to inventory and manage the lifecycle of equipment at remote locations.

Leidos is a Fortune 500® innovation company rapidly addressing the world’s most vexing challenges in national security and health. The company's global workforce of 48,000 collaborates to create smarter technology solutions for customers in heavily regulated industries. Headquartered in Reston, Virginia, Leidos reported annual revenues of approximately $15.4 billion for the fiscal year ended December 29, 2023.
